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technician will arrive at your home to assess the damage and create a customized plan to get your home back to normal. This involves identifying the source of the floodwater, determining the extent of the damage, and developing a timeline for the cleanup and restoration process. We’ll make sure you know exactly what to expect.
Step 2: Water Removal
Using specialized equipment, our technician will remove the floodwater from your home, usually within 60 minutes of arrival. This involves extracting water from carpets, hardwood floors, and upholstery, as well as cleaning and disinfecting surfaces. We’ll get the water out, so you can start rebuilding.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ed, our technician will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your home. This involves using air movers and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process and prevent further damage. We’ll make sure your home is d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, our technician will clean and sanitize your home, removing any remaining moisture and preventing further damage. This involves using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to restore your home to its pre-flood condition. We’ll leave your home smelling fresh and clean.
